🍳 What You Will Do
Hotel Pickup (9:00 AM)
Start your day with pickup from your hotel in Siem Reap and travel to the countryside.
Village Visit (9:15 AM)
Explore a traditional Khmer home in Chreav Village and experience daily rural life.
Local Market Tour (9:45 AM)
Visit a vibrant local market where your chef introduces essential Khmer ingredients such as lemongrass, galangal, kaffir lime leaves, and palm sugar.
Arrival at Baitang Siem Reap (10:30 AM)
Arrive at a peaceful countryside pavilion surrounded by rice fields—your cooking classroom for the day.
Hands-On Cooking Class (10:45 AM)
Prepare a traditional Khmer menu:
- Fresh Spring Rolls (starter)
- Beef Lok Lak with lime-pepper sauce
- Fish Amok (steamed coconut curry in banana leaves)
- Seasonal tropical fruit dessert
Learn authentic cooking techniques and Khmer flavor balance from your chef.
Lunch (12:00 PM)
Enjoy the dishes you prepared in a beautiful rice field setting.
Return Transfer (1:00 PM)
Relax on your journey back to your hotel in Siem Reap.
